We have 2 systems
configured to peer. mail1 running 7.04 and mail2 running 7.05. The
peer is configured per the documentation but there is one problem. If a
user on mail2 connects to SMTP on mail2 and sends a message to a user that lives
on mail1 the server says "OK - Accepted for peer" and the message is delivered
to the user on mail1. The problem is communication going the other
way. If a user on mail1 connects to SMTP on mail1 and sends a message to a
user that lives on mail2 the server says "OK - Accepted for peer". You can
look in the log on mail2 and see that mail1 does indeed hand the message to
mail2 for local delivery at which point mail2 queues the message. After
that you see 4 attempts in the log to deliver the message locally with the error
"This message has been here before". After that the message is returned to
the sending user on mail1 as a failure. Has anyone seen this? Please
help.
